Guanajuato state's capital, this colonial city is vibrant and unusual. One of its principal thoroughfares runs underneath the city, which sprawls up the sides of a deep canyon. Tall, colorful, narrow houses overlooking narrow, twisty streets characterize the Old City. A university town, Guanajuato has a youthful population and many worthwhile museums.
